Sustainable farm specializing in pasture raised meats (100% grassfed beef, pasture raised pork, chicken, turkey & ducks), organically grown produce, preserved foods made from scratch in our licensed on-site commercial kitchen using all-local Ohio ingredients (canned goods, frozen foods, fermented foods).

19h century barn + onsite catering available for weddings, fundraisers, showers and other private events.

in the snow. This group of steers are on their final pieces of pasture. 2 days left...in theory. The orchardgrass is still very green and tender, stockpiled under the snow. The beef love it and look forward to each daily move as if it is the spring flush. The worst part is this field doesn't have frost free water. Stretching 400 feet of garden hose thru the snow and winding it back up is no fun.

Last night we went back out after dark and sorted out some more that were in the wrong field. Can you spot them?

The heritage turkey is a slower growing, more athletic bird. They can still fly pretty good (for a turkey) and have a diehard instinct to perch as high as they can.

In this case, they are perching 10 ft off the ground on top of the water rig for our market (broad breasted bronze) turkeys. Seems harmless until the morning when you see how much manure they drop into the waterers, creating a sanitation issue.

. Farming happens when it happens. This Sunday morning is a cool 24 degrees, giving me the opportunity to frost seed some freshly worked ground for cover crops that will be worked into the soil as green manure later in the summer.

The soil freezes and heaves, opening up the ground for seeds. When it thaws and retracts, it covers the seed. We have a few more freezing nights ahead that should repeat this process and help this clover and rye get covered and hopefully established.
